Distance from Saint Petersburg to St. Louis

The distance between Saint Petersburg, Russia and St. Louis, United States is 7,807 kilometers (4,851 miles)

Country: Russia

Region: St.-Petersburg

City: Saint Petersburg

Country: United States

Region: Missouri

City: St. Louis

Travel time

Mode Estimated time
Airplane 12-14 hours
Jet fighter 6-8 hours
Speed Time
300 km/h

Saint Petersburg, Russia

Local time:

Coordinates: 59.9386° N 30.3141° E


Nearby airports:
  • Pulkovo Airport (LED)
  • Novgorod Airport (NVR)
  • Lappeenranta Airport (LPP)
  • Utti Airport (UTI)
  • Savonlinna Airport (SVL)

St. Louis, United States

Local time:

Coordinates: 38.6273° N 90.1979° W


Nearby airports:
  • Saint Louis Downtown - Parks Airport (CPS)
  • Lambert–St. Louis International Airport (STL)
  • MidAmerica St. Louis Airport (BLV)
  • St Louis Regional Airport (ALN)
  • Spirit of St Louis Airport (SUS)

Other distances from St. Louis

Distances between cities Kilometers
From St. Louis to New York City 1,406 km
From St. Louis to Los Angeles 2,558 km
From St. Louis to Chicago 418 km
From St. Louis to Houston 1,092 km
From St. Louis to Philadelphia 1,304 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Saint Petersburg and St. Louis.

From To Distance (kilometers)
Austin, United States Ribeirão Preto, Brazil 7,807 km
London, United Kingdom Maracaibo, Venezuela 7,807 km
Jaboatão dos Guararapes, Brazil Ciudad Victoria, Mexico 7,807 km
Zaragoza, Spain New Orleans, United States 7,807 km
Vienna, Austria Natal, Brazil 7,808 km
Sorocaba, Brazil Corpus Christi, United States 7,808 km
Zapopan, Mexico La Plata, Argentina 7,808 km
San Luis, Mexico Santos, Brazil 7,809 km
Berlin, Germany Memphis, United States 7,809 km
Houston, United States Sorocaba, Brazil 7,809 km
Hyderabad, India Sheffield, United Kingdom 7,809 km
Bucharest, Romania Mississauga, Canada 7,804 km
Zaragoza, Spain Santa Marta, Colombia 7,804 km
Moscow, Russia Cleveland, United States 7,810 km
Toluca, Mexico Campos dos Goytacazes, Brazil 7,804 km
Jaboatão dos Guararapes, Brazil Reynosa, Mexico 7,810 km
Guadalajara, Mexico La Plata, Argentina 7,804 km
Vienna, Austria Anchorage, United States 7,810 km
Cancún, Mexico Bristol, United Kingdom 7,804 km

Measure more distances between cities